Transaction 766278176163d76145a30454f5c18c3e982b86cfb1236a68c50491fea302d452
1 Input
1 Output
-
766278176163d76145a30454f5c18c3e982b86cfb1236a68c50491fea302d452:0
- value
- 6379583
- script pubkey
- OP_0 OP_PUSHBYTES_20 a615c7898c9f3ddfcf78dd68d0a51d9ac790362d
- address
- bc1q5c2u0zvvnu7alnmcm45dpfgantreqd3d656q8w